The streaming wars are set to intensify in 2026 as Prime Video has just announced a colossal slate of 55 new titles, promising subscribers a year packed with premium entertainment. This diverse lineup spans gritty crime thrillers, high-stakes projects, quirky romantic comedies, and much more, ensuring that viewers will have a front-row seat to India's most compelling stories.

A Diverse Array of Anticipated Content

At a recent event, Prime Video detailed its ambitious plans, highlighting several key titles that are already generating buzz. The slate includes 'VVAN', a project that has captured significant attention, along with 'Matka King', which delves into the underworld of gambling. Other notable announcements feature 'Raakh', 'Tax Department Story', and 'Lukkhe', each offering unique narratives across different genres.

Further enriching the lineup are titles like 'Welcome to Khoya Mahal', 'Storm', and 'Nayyi Navelli', showcasing Prime Video's commitment to variety. The list also includes 'Kuku Ki Kundli', 'Raftaar', and 'System', ensuring there is something for every type of viewer.

High-Profile Additions and Fan Favorites

In a move sure to excite fans, Prime Video confirmed 'Mirzapur: The Movie', extending the popular crime drama franchise. Additionally, projects such as 'Carnaame', 'Rafoo', and 'Isakapatnam' add to the depth of the slate. Titles like 'Don’t Be Shy' and 'Naagzilla' round out the offerings, highlighting the platform's focus on both mainstream and niche content.

This announcement underscores Prime Video's strategy to dominate the streaming landscape by delivering a non-stop flow of original and exclusive content. With 55 titles planned, the platform aims to keep subscribers engaged throughout the year, competing fiercely with other streaming services in the ever-evolving digital entertainment market.

The detailed breakdown of these projects was shared on March 20, 2026, marking a significant moment for entertainment enthusiasts. As the streaming wars heat up, Prime Video's expansive slate positions it as a key player in bringing India's biggest stories to screens worldwide.
